School Watch
During this period empty schools provide an opportunity for criminal activity, becoming targets for unlawful entry, arson, stealing, graffiti and property damage – all of which become a cost to the community.
The School Watch Program is a partnership between Education Queensland, the Queensland Police Service and the State Government Protective Security Service. It aims to reduce criminal activity in Queensland schools and encourages everyone to look out for after-hours crime in our schools. If you see anything suspicious, please don’t attempt to intervene. Call the School Watch number – 13 17 88
Let’s work together to help create safer school communities

Coomera Springs Mathletics Invitational
On the 1st September teams of 4 students from each Year of grade 1-6 travelled to Movie World for the first Coomera Springs Mathletics Invitational event.
Students competed against 3 other local schools in a celebration of mental computation skills. Each year level battled it out in a Live Mathletics challenge to find an overall winning school. This year Highland Reserve State School took out first place honours, with Coomera Springs State School & Coomera Rivers State School tying for 2nd place. Congratulations to those Students who participated.

Rowing club
On 9th September some students from years 4-6 that are involved in the school Rowing Program, went on an excursion to the Urban Rowing Centre in Brisbane. They were accompanied by our school rowing coaches – Mrs Harvey and Miss Talbot. A great day was had by all!!
- Students learnt specific stretches and core exercises for rowing.
- They went for a tour of Urban Rowing’s facilities.
- Wade showed students step by step the rowing sequences and students all had a go on the ergo’s showing Wade how they rowed.
- The ergo’s the students used were on ‘sliders’ which simulated a boat on the water. As they leg drive the whole ergo moved on the sliders.
- The students practised rowing in unison as the ergo’s were attached in a line by the sliders. This simulated a 5 person skull on the water.
- Wade showed the students the rowing tank, which is a rowing boat supported above two water tanks. This is a life like rowing boat and gave students experience in sitting in a boat. They practiced rowing with the oars.
- Following all the demonstrations the students split up into three groups, they rotated through the single ergo’s, team ergo and the tank.
- After lunch we walked down to Brisbane Girls Grammar boat shed on the Brisbane River. This is where Wade showed the group around the shed, discussed the history of rowing and took out a range of boats to show the students all the different sections and equipment.

Prep & Grade 1
For the past three weeks, students in Prep and Year one have participated in a gymnastics program with Mrs Hodder and ‘Move it Gymnastics’ from Loganholme. Students have been developing their core strength by forming shapes (tuck sit, front and rear support, animal shapes and candle) and holding balances (arabesque, knee scales and front kicks). They have also learnt how to bunny hop (intro to handstand), cartwheel and forward roll.
